expression analyses of endoglucanase gene in penicillium oxalicum and trichoderma viride

چکیده

in this paper detection of endoglucanase gene and protein profile belonging to two fungal species, penicillium oxalicum 1sms and trichodermaviride156ms with high cellulotic activity was investigated. fungi isolates were cultured on inducer cmc medium and then released sugar and protein were assayed every three days for a month using arsenate molybdate reagent and bradford method, respectively. detection of endoglucanase gene was performed by using specific primers. expressed cdna fragment in two isolates revealed a size of 1380 bp to 1434 bp lenght. cdna sequences were sequenced and then were queried in blastn and tblastx search against eg1 genes from other fungi. theses sequences showed 98% homology to eg1 gene deposited in databases. sds-page pattern of protein separation revealed one protein band for each isolate having a molecular weight of 49.786 and 48.339 kda with 487 and 460 amino acids. bioinformatics analysis showed glycosyl hydrolase domains, a cellulase banding domain and 6 prosites for both proteins. one orf in each gene region for each species was determined. the results indicated that carboxy methyl cellulose is able to induce expression of eng1 following endogluconase enzyme production
